Skip to content

Commit 9d492b8

Browse files
authored
Merge branch 'master' into feat-negative-des
2 parents db68257 + 9864793 commit 9d492b8

File tree

3 files changed

+56
-65
lines changed

3 files changed

+56
-65
lines changed

.github/workflows/nodejs.yml

Lines changed: 4 additions & 15 deletions
Original file line numberDiff line numberDiff line change
@@ -37,9 +37,6 @@ jobs:
3737
node-version: ${{ matrix.node-version }}
3838
cache: "npm"
3939

40-
- name: Use latest NPM
41-
run: sudo npm i -g npm
42-
4340
- name: Install dependencies
4441
run: npm ci
4542

@@ -76,21 +73,13 @@ jobs:
7673
node-version: ${{ matrix.node-version }}
7774
cache: "npm"
7875

79-
- name: Use latest NPM on ubuntu/macos
80-
if: matrix.os == 'ubuntu-latest' || matrix.os == 'macos-latest'
81-
run: sudo npm i -g npm
82-
83-
- name: Use latest NPM on windows
84-
if: matrix.os == 'windows-latest'
85-
run: npm i -g npm
86-
87-
- name: Use latest NPM on windows
88-
if: matrix.webpack-version == 4
89-
run: sed -i'.original' 's/"build:types"/"_unused"/g' package.json
90-
9176
- name: Install dependencies
9277
run: npm ci
9378

79+
- name: Update package.json for webpack@4
80+
if: matrix.webpack-version == '4'
81+
run: echo "`jq '.scripts.build="npm run build:client"' package.json`" > package.json
82+
9483
- name: Install webpack ${{ matrix.webpack-version }}
9584
if: matrix.webpack-version == '4'
9685
run: npm i webpack@${{ matrix.webpack-version }} --save-dev --ignore-scripts

package-lock.json

Lines changed: 45 additions & 44 deletions
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

package.json

Lines changed: 7 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-37,6 +37,7 @@
3737
"dependencies": {
3838
"@types/bonjour": "^3.5.9",
3939
"@types/connect-history-api-fallback": "^1.3.5",
40+
"@types/express": "^4.17.13",
4041
"@types/serve-index": "^1.9.1",
4142
"@types/sockjs": "^0.3.33",
4243
"@types/ws": "^8.2.2",
@@ -62,7 +63,7 @@
6263
"sockjs": "^0.3.21",
6364
"spdy": "^4.0.2",
6465
"strip-ansi": "^7.0.0",
65-
"webpack-dev-middleware": "^5.3.0",
66+
"webpack-dev-middleware": "^5.3.1",
6667
"ws": "^8.4.2"
6768
},
6869
"devDependencies": {
@@ -82,9 +83,9 @@
8283
"babel-jest": "^27.4.4",
8384
"babel-loader": "^8.2.2",
8485
"body-parser": "^1.19.1",
85-
"core-js": "^3.20.3",
86+
"core-js": "^3.21.0",
8687
"css-loader": "^5.2.4",
87-
"eslint": "^8.7.0",
88+
"eslint": "^8.8.0",
8889
"eslint-config-prettier": "^8.3.0",
8990
"eslint-config-webpack": "^1.2.5",
9091
"eslint-plugin-import": "^2.23.2",
@@ -97,12 +98,12 @@
9798
"klona": "^2.0.4",
9899
"less": "^4.1.1",
99100
"less-loader": "^7.3.0",
100-
"lint-staged": "^12.0.2",
101+
"lint-staged": "^12.3.3",
101102
"marked": "^3.0.0",
102103
"memfs": "^3.2.2",
103104
"npm-run-all": "^4.1.5",
104105
"prettier": "^2.3.1",
105-
"puppeteer": "^13.1.1",
106+
"puppeteer": "^13.1.3",
106107
"require-from-string": "^2.0.2",
107108
"rimraf": "^3.0.2",
108109
"sockjs-client": "^1.5.1",
@@ -113,7 +114,7 @@
113114
"tcp-port-used": "^1.0.2",
114115
"typescript": "^4.2.4",
115116
"url-loader": "^4.1.1",
116-
"webpack": "^5.67.0",
117+
"webpack": "^5.68.0",
117118
"webpack-cli": "^4.7.2",
118119
"webpack-merge": "^5.8.0"
119120
},

0 commit comments

Comments
 (0)